Join #TeamDA as a IT Business Administrator Apprentice

Are you motivated by keeping operations organised and supporting a team’s daily success? Do you thrive on keeping things running smoothly and enjoy learning new skills that will shape your future career? If so, we would love for you to join us as an IT Business Administrator Apprentice.

At David Allen, ensuring everything operates seamlessly behind the scenes is a key role of our Business Administration team. From managing essential office processes to supporting colleagues and clients, in this role you will support the department achieve its goals.

This is more than just an administrative role, it is an opportunity to gain a Level 3 BTEC National Foundation Diploma in Business, whilst gaining valuable knowledge and experience in a professional services environment.

About the Role

We are looking for someone to join our team as soon as available, in this diverse and engaging role where you will play a key part in supporting the smooth running of our office and delivering exceptional service to both the internal team and clients. From managing essential administration tasks to maintaining quality standards, you will ensure that every aspect of your work is carried out with accuracy, professionalism and care.

Providing support on a wide range of activities including billing, purchasing, credit control, and stock management. You will benefit from continuous training and development, ensuring you remain up to date with best practices, compliance standards, and the changing needs of the business.

You will need to be highly organised, detail oriented and confident in communicating with clients and colleagues alike. You will be supported by a friendly and forward‑thinking team and will also have opportunities to get involved with networking events and company initiatives, helping to strengthen relationships and promote our services.

If you are ready to begin or advance your career in business administration, combining technical expertise with professionalism and exceptional client care, and want a role where you can truly make a difference both personally and professionally, we would love to hear from you.
